Community Health Connections Inc - Fitchburg, MA
Community Health Connections Inc, a private non-profit organization, operates as an addiction treatment center situated at 326 Nichols Road within the 01420 zip code area of Fitchburg, MA. This facility offers a comprehensive range of addiction treatment services to individuals seeking recovery assistance.
One of the primary services provided by Community Health Connections Inc is the administration of naltrexone, a medication commonly used in addiction treatment. Additionally, the center specializes in relapse prevention from naltrexone and offers prescription services for suboxone, a vital component of medication-assisted treatment (MAT).
In terms of therapeutic approaches, Community Health Connections Inc adopts a multi-faceted approach to address addiction issues. They incorporate anger management techniques, dialectical behavior therapy, and rational emotive behavioral therapy into their treatment programs. These evidence-based therapies are designed to help individuals manage cravings, cope with triggers, and develop healthier thought patterns.
The center offers various levels of care to accommodate diverse needs. These include regular outpatient treatment, outpatient methadone/buprenorphine/naltrexone treatment, and outpatient rehab services. For those requiring a more intensive level of care, Community Health Connections Inc provides residential drug and alcohol abuse treatment. They also offer inpatient treatment for individuals dealing with co-occurring mental health and alcohol or drug use disorders, ensuring comprehensive care for dual-diagnosis cases.
Moreover, Community Health Connections Inc extends its addiction treatment services to include help for non-substance use addiction disorders and internet use disorder treatment. This holistic approach demonstrates their commitment to addressing a wide range of addiction-related issues.
